§ 3A-624 — Licensure – Certified copy of test results.

Text

A.Except as otherwise provided in this section, prior to being issued a license pursuant to this act every participant applicant shall submit a certified copy of results from testing performed by a laboratory certified pursuant to 42 C.F.R. Part 493 verifying that the applicant is not infected with the human immunodeficiency virus (HIV), the hepatitis B virus or the hepatitis C virus. Testing shall be conducted within three hundred sixty-five (365) days before the combative sports contest or exhibition the participant applicant is participating in. Except as otherwise provided in this section, an applicant who receives positive results from any of the tests required by this section shall be denied a license for the particular contest.

Legislative History

Added by Laws 2011, c. 191, § 1, eff. Jan. 1, 2012. Amended by Laws 2025, c. 20, § 6, eff. Nov. 1, 2025. NOTE: Editorially renumbered from § 623 of this title to avoid duplication in numbering.
